Electrician Degree, Certificate and Diploma Programs<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"SummitvilleThere are three general options to receive electrician training in a trade or technical school near Summitville OH. You may choose a certificate or diploma program, or receive an Associate Degree. Bachelor’s Degrees are available at a few schools, but are not as prevalent as the other three alternatives. Often these programs are made available combined with an apprenticeship program, which are required by the majority of states to be licensed or if you intend to earn certification.
